Kanawha County is scaling back access to courthouse facilities after employees in three different county offices tested positive for COVID-19. Public access hours will be scaled back to 11 a.m. to 4 p.m.

Sheetz Convenience stores, which has nearly sixty West Virginia locations, says the “coin shortage” is real. Since some businesses are still shut down there’s a circulation issue, and the U.S. Mint has slowed production because of social distancing requirements. The store suggest you pay with plastic, or donate your change to charity.
